description Product Description

This chemical is primarily utilized in the synthesis of complex organic molecules, particularly in pharmaceutical research. It serves as a key intermediate in the development of various therapeutic agents, including antiviral and anticancer drugs. Its unique structure allows for selective modifications, making it valuable in creating compounds with specific biological activities. Additionally, it is employed in asymmetric synthesis to produce enantiomerically pure substances, which are crucial in drug development due to their enhanced efficacy and reduced side effects. Its application extends to material science, where it is used in the preparation of advanced polymers with tailored properties.
